Plone is a content management system built on Zope that is particularly good for fast and flexible intranet and extranet development. In this tutorial, we'll walk through the creation of an intranet with customized content types, relational database storage, a typical application system, a customizable search interface, and discuss skinning the site for a different appearance, covering:
Advantages of Plone for intranet/extranet development
How to customize Plone's appearance for your organization
Creating custom content types using Archetypes
Customizing the search interface
Storing content in relational databases, including MySQL and PostgreSQL
Creating a workflow that matches your organization
Useful add-on products for intranet/extranets
Basics of Zope application development
